Browser
The Webbrowser is the bastion, the holy grail of web development and one of the biggest projects in the Rust ecosystem focusses exactly on that. If Rust achieves to run a browser engine, be used to write server code while also being used as the frontend-development language within the browser, then it will truly be the language of the web like no other.
Web Rendering Engine: Servo
Not yet published on crates.io but steady and continuously developed by Mozilla.
-
fantoccini
High-level API for programmatically interacting with web pages through WebDriver.
-
headless_chrome
Control Chrome programatically
-
thirtyfour
Thirtyfour is a Selenium / WebDriver library for Rust, for automated website UI testing. Tested on Chrome and Firefox, but any webdriver-capable browser should work.
Do you know something we don't?
Did we miss an important crate? Or maybe you just recently launched something that should be listed here, too? Let us know!